Anesthesia-related factors have been linked to poor perioperative outcomes. Our observational study suggested that the cumulative duration of a triple-low state [intraoperative low mean arterial pressure (MAP), low bispectral index (BIS), and low target effect-site concentration(Ce) ]was associated with poorer 30-day mortality.This randomized, prospective study based on individualized Oxygen dynamics is designed to confirm this association in high-risk patients cardiopulmonary bypass (CPB).
